Broadcast various requests as per #4684 (#4920)

* multiple broadcast flags

* rewrite with single --broadcast option

* satisfy cargo fmt

* shorten sync-committee-messages

* fix a doc comment and a test

* use strum

* Add broadcast test to simulator

* bring --disable-run-on-all flag back with deprecation notice
